1. 使用jQuery UI庫開發Web界面的簡單入門指引
一.jQuery
UI
jQuery
UI
是以jQuery
為基礎的開源JavaScript
網頁用戶界面代碼庫。包
含底層用戶交互、動畫、特效和可更換主題的可視控制項。我們可以直接用它來構建具有很
好交互性的web
應用程序。
jQuery
UI
的官網網站為:http://jqueryui.com/
jquery-ui-x.xx.x.custom.zip
。裡面目錄結構如下:
1.css,包含與jQuery
UI
相關的CSS
文件;
2.js,包含jQuery
UI
相關的JavaScript
文件;
3.Development-bundle,包含多個不同的子目錄:demos(jQuery
UI
示例文件)、docs(jQuery
UI
的文檔文件)、themes(CSS
主題文件)和ui(jQuery
ui
的JavaScript
文件)。
4.Index.html,可以查看jQuery
UI
功能的索引頁。
二.CSS
主題
CSS
主題就是jQuery
UI
的皮膚,有各種色調的模版提供使用。對於程序員,可以使用
最和網站符合的模版;對於美工,也提供了沒有任何樣式的模版基於設計。
可以在這里:http://jqueryui.com/themeroller/
查看已有模版樣式。
三.
簡單引入
由於jQuery
UI
不同組件的引入都有類似的特點和語法,所以這里只介紹兩種組件
的引入方式,這樣可以以此類推其他組件的引入方式。
button
按鈕
//將button
按鈕設置成UI
$('#button').button();
dialog
對話框
//將div
設置成dialog
對話框
$('#dialog
').click(function
()
{
$("#dialog
").dialog();
});
這樣的形式,可以得知,jQuery
UI的引入都是這樣的
組件名()
方法的形式引入。
2. 什麼叫WEBUI平台
UI就是User Interface 用戶界面,是屏幕產品的重要組成部分。
Web UI就是網頁風格界面。
3. Web和UI哪個更簡單
Web更簡單。
它都是與頁面前端有更大的關系,而且都是目前社會上比較缺少的人才。
Web能夠增加用戶停留時間,吸引用戶持續瀏覽頁面,而Web前端開發工程師以及UI設計的網頁設計師、APP界面設計師需要做的就是在美化頁面,實現公司形象展示和功能之外,能夠多多提高用戶體驗,這樣,才能實現自己真正的價值。
1、HTML5基礎
在這一階段主要學習,HTML5、CSS3、JavaScript基礎,以及UI設計交互,完成頁面的實現。
2、JavaScript核心
在這一階段中我們將學習JavaScript核心,DOM編程,完成各種頁面動態效果以及動態交互,實現2048游戲實戰項目。
3、web前端核心
這一階段是web前端真正核心所在,學習內容包括:jQuery、http協議及server端技術、HTML5高級,完成頁面各種功能及效果,能夠實現伺服器端的通信分析,實現訂單頁的功能分析。
4、web前端高級技術
這一階段是web前端技術提升階段,學習內容包括:bootstrap、angularJS、web APP、常用JS框架,微信開發,實現web頁面到移動端的遷移和部署,掌握微信產品設計和介面開發實現的相關技能。
4. 什麼是 WEBUI框架
你好,很高興為你解答
Web 應用框架,或者簡單的說是「Web 框架」,其實是建立 web 應用的一種方式。
web框架使得在進行web應用開發的時候,減少了工作量。web框架主要用於動態網路開發,動態網路主要是指現在的主要的頁面,可以實現數據的交互和業務功能的完善。
例如,
最簡單的web應用代碼:
importsocket
HOST=''PORT=80listen_socket=socket.socket(socket.AF_INET,socket.SOCK_STREAM)
listen_socket.bind((HOST,PORT))
listen_socket.listen(1)
connection,address=listen_socket.accept()
request=connection.recv(1024)
connection.sendall("""HTTP/1.1200OKContent-type:text/html<html><body><h1>Hello,World!</h1></body></html>""")
connection.close()
(如果上面的代碼不能運行,嘗試把埠號(PORT)更換為8080)
希望對你有幫助
5. 請教流行的web ui框架推薦
目前最流行的是Bootstrap
其次還有Foundation
Semantic UI
移動端的有Pure by Yahoo!
希望可以幫到你
6. web前端和UI哪個簡單一點
您好,首先,您這個問題我只能說:您對哪個感興趣哪個就好學,讓我推薦的話,我會推薦web前端。給您說一下他們都各自需要學什麼:
UI:
1、平面設計
這個階段主要是針對零基礎學員的,學習內容主要包括企業VI設計、企業畫冊設計、平面設計與後期印刷等知識。學習工具為PS、AI、coreldraw,學完這一段可以從事大多數平面設計工作。
2、網頁設計
在這一階段中將會學習到Web界面設計、PC客戶端軟體界面設計、XHTML/HTML5語言、CSS樣式表、布局技巧與瀏覽器兼容等技術。
3、移動界面設計
這一階段是UI設計真正核心所在,學習內容包括:主流風格的圖標設計、交互設計、移動界面設計,學習工具也進一步擴展為:Axure、ai、像素大廚、墨刀等。
web前端
1、HTML5基礎
這一階段主要學習HTML5、CSS3、JavaScript基礎;
2、JavaScript核心
這一階段學習JavaScript核心,DOM編程,完成各種頁面動態效果以及動態交互;
3、web前端核心
學習內容包括:jQuery、HTML5+CSS3,完成頁面各種功能及效果,能夠實現伺服器端的通信分析,實現訂單頁的功能分析。
綜合來說,推薦選擇的還是Web前端開發,因為這個事目前社會上比較缺少的人才,叫容易入門,可以為自己增強信心。
7. WebUI如何快速簡單實現主從表的顯示
1、你應該記得你的表裡有特定的關鍵字吧,用這個關鍵字查找也可以定位你的表啊。
2、為每個表的A1命名為當前工作表名,以後再選取該表格時只須在單元格地址欄中選取該工作表名即可。這樣更直接。如果表名和表裡單位格名重復,你可以加一個特定字元,比如「表」之類。
3、如果200張表已做好了,這里你先選中第一張工作表,再移到最後一張表,按shift後再點最後一張表,這里全部表都在一個工作組里,任何一張表的A1或者是沒有數據的單位格里輸入:
=RIGHT(CELL("filename",B1),LEN(CELL("filename",B1))-FIND("]",CELL("filename",B1))),這樣每張表在相同位置都添加了表名,查找即可快速定位,查找時,選項里的范圍選:工作簿,查找范圍選:值。
4、如果有表名和單位格重復的,可以把工式修改為:
="表"&RIGHT(CELL("filename",B1),LEN(CELL("filename",B1))-FIND("]",CELL("filename",B1)))。其它步驟同上。
8. web UI 和移動UI的區別以及聯系
一、用戶與界面交互/操作的方式不同
Web網站:以滑鼠或觸摸板為媒介,多採用左鍵點擊的操作,也支持滑鼠滑過、滑鼠右鍵的操作方式。
移動App:直接用手指觸控屏幕,除了最通用的點擊操作之外,還支持滑動、捏合等各種復雜的手勢。
設計要點:
1、相比滑鼠,手指觸摸范圍更大,較難精確控制點擊位置,對此iOS人機交互規范中提到手指最合適的觸控區域至少需要44 point。所以移動App的點擊區域要設置的更大一些,不同點擊元素的間隔也不能太近。
2、Web網站支持滑鼠滑過的效果,一些tips提示通常採用滑鼠滑過展開/收起的交互方式。在移動App則不支持這類效果,通暢需要點擊特定的icon來收起/展開提示。
3、移動App支持的豐富的手勢操作,比如通過左滑可看到你可能需要的快捷操作「取消關注」、「刪除」,這類操作方式的特點是快捷高效,但對於初學者來說有一定的學習、獲知成本。我們在合理設計這些快捷操作方式的同時,還需要支持最通用的點擊方式來完成任務的操作路徑。針對手勢操作學習成本高的問題,一些App常通過新手引導的方式來教用戶。
4、移動App以單手操作為主,界面上重要元素需要在用戶單手點擊范圍內,或者提供快捷的手勢操作。
二、設備尺寸不同
Web網站:不同PC的解析度不同,瀏覽器窗口最大化的尺寸也不同;瀏覽器窗口可縮放。
移動App:設備尺寸相對較小;不同設備的解析度差異化較多,特別是Android;支持橫屏、豎屏調轉方向。
設計要點:
1、移動App的尺寸較小,一屏展示的內容有限,更需要明確哪些信息更為重要,有效的「組織」相關聯的內容,優先順序高的內容突出展示、次要內容適當「隱藏」。
2、Web網站因瀏覽器解析度差異較大、且窗口尺寸可變化,設計時需要確定好不同解析度的內容展示和布局,也因為這一點加上webapp的瀏覽需求,近幾年來響應式設計更為普遍。
3、因設備解析度、dpi大小不一,所以移動App在界面布局、圖片、文字的顯示上,要兼顧不同設備的效果,需要設計師與開發共同配合做好適配工作。
4、因移動設備支持橫屏、豎屏展示,所以在設計移動App(比如游戲、視頻播放界面)時,需要考慮用戶是否有「換個方向看看」的需求、哪些情況下切換屏幕方向、如何切換等。
三、使用環境不同
Web網站:通常坐在某個室內、使用時間相對較長;
移動App:既可能是長時間在室內使用、也可能是利用碎片化的時間使用,或站或坐或躺著或行走,姿勢不一;
設計要點:
1、使用Web網站時,用戶更為專注;
2、使用移動App時,用戶很容易被周邊環境所影響,對界面上展示的內容可能沒那麼容易留意到;長時間使用時更適合沉寂式瀏覽,碎片化時間使用時用戶可能沒有足夠的時間、每次瀏覽內容有限,類似「稍候閱讀」、「收藏」等功能則比較實用;用戶在移動過程中更容易誤操作,需要考慮如何防止誤操作、如何從錯誤中恢復。
四、網路環境不同
Web網站:網路相對穩定且基本無需擔心流量問題
移動App:因用戶使用環境復雜,可能在移動過程中從通暢環境到封閉的信號較差的環境,網路可能從有到無、從快到慢;既可使用無需擔心流量的WiFi,也可能使用需要控制流量的3G/4G。
設計要點:
1、移動App,網路異常的情況更普遍,需要更加重視這類場景下的錯誤提示、以及如何從錯誤中恢復的方法。
2、移動App,在3G/4G情況下用戶對流量比較重視,對於需要耗費較多流量的操作,需要提醒用戶,在用戶允許的前提下才繼續進行。
五、通知方式不同
Web網站:對於瀏覽器的通知中心,用戶使用的不多,很難主動喚起用戶
移動App:推送通知給用戶的方式很常見。
設計要點:
1、在移動App可以用通知及時提醒用戶一些重要信息,但也需要考慮用戶關閉通知提醒的場景下用戶仍然能無礙的使用;因為「通知」功能對用戶較為重要,設計師需要思考如何讓用戶更容易「開啟通知許可權」。
六、基於位置服務的精細度不同
Web網站:定位功能一般獲取到的是當前城市
移動App:可較為精確的獲取用戶的當前位置
設計要點:
1、移動App可合理的利用用戶的位置,給用戶提供一些服務。比如,地圖類可以搜索「我的位置」到目的地的路線,生活服務類可以查詢我的位置附近的美食、商場、電影院等等,這樣的方式省去了用戶手動輸入當前位置的復雜、更加智能化。
9. 請教流行的web ui框架推薦
1.Aliceui
Aliceui是支付寶的樣式解決方案,是一套精選的基於 spm 生態圈的樣式模塊集合,是 Arale 的子集,也是一套模塊化的樣式命名和組織規范,是寫 CSS 的更好方式。
2.Amazeui
Amaze UI 是一個輕量級、 Mobile first 的前端框架, 基於開源社區流行前端框架編寫的。
3.sui
SUI是一套基於bootstrap開發的前端組件庫,同時她也是一套設計規范。
通過SUI,可以非常方便的設計和實現精美的頁面。
4.FrozeUI
Frozen UI是一個開源的簡單易用,輕量快捷的移動端UI框架。
5.uiKit
uiKit是一款輕量級、模塊化的前端框架,可快速構建強大的web前端界面。
6.H-ui
H-ui是輕量級前端框架,簡單免費,兼容性好,適用於網站。
10. 推薦幾個精緻的web UI
利用DM建模或者導入第三方軟體建立的模型,在使用workbench的meshing或DS的時候,,有時候會出現如下錯誤提示:
1. Unable to attach to geometry file xxxx.agdb. Unable to attach geometry.
2.PlugIn Error:Geometry Interface not found.
出現這樣的錯誤後,meshing模塊會自動退出,然後在model上打上一個叉叉。怎麼辦呢,難道要重裝一次么?其實沒有必要。
之所以會出現如此提示,很多情況下是因為我們在安裝的時候偷懶,沒有將ansys安裝完全的原因。
起死回生
步驟1:
檢查必裝組件是否安裝完全。在安裝文件夾下有一個installPreReqs.exe文件(這是13.0版本,之前的版本是在點擊setup.exe安裝過程中選擇的),之後程序會自動檢測你的前置安裝是否完全,並自動給你安裝。
步驟2:
配置幾何介面。
如圖1,打開開始菜單中ansys13.0>Utillities>CAD_Configuration Manager,如圖2,勾選途中的項目,另外如果安裝了其他CAD軟體,也一並勾上。
打開CAD Configuration標簽頁,如圖3,點擊Confgure Selected CAD Interfaces,出現配置成功後,問題基本上就修復了。
圖2